How Tile Floors Respond to Different Cleaning Methods

Tiles, whether ceramic, porcelain, or stone, have non-porous surfaces that resist stains but can accumulate dirt in grout lines and develop smudges from foot traffic. Dry debris like sand and pet hair is easily picked up by suction, while sticky spills, footprints, and kitchen splatters require damp wiping. Effective tile cleaning demands both dry vacuuming and wet mopping for optimal hygiene and shine.

Traditional mopping removes surface grime but can push dirt around if not done systematically. Modern robot vacuums with mops use controlled water dispersion and scrubbing pads to target localized messes. However, the effectiveness depends heavily on design, water control, and cleaning algorithms.

Robot Vacuums with Mop Function: Pros and Limitations

Hybrid robot vacuums combine vacuuming and mopping in a single pass. These models typically feature a removable water tank, microfiber mop pad, and adjustable water flow settings. Some high-end units even lift the mop during vacuum-only runs to avoid dragging dirty pads over clean areas.

Advantages:

  • Convenience: One device handles both tasks without manual intervention.
  • Scheduling flexibility: Can run daily vacuum-mop cycles with app control.
  • Smart navigation: Uses LiDAR or camera-based mapping to avoid obstacles and cover entire rooms.
  • Water conservation: Dispenses just enough moisture to dampen the pad, reducing over-wetting risks.

Limitations:

  • Shallow cleaning depth: Most models apply light pressure, limiting scrubbing power on stubborn stains.
  • Fixed pad placement: Mop attachments are usually behind the brushroll, leading to inconsistent coverage.
  • Limited water capacity: Small tanks restrict mopping area, making large spaces impractical in one go.
  • Maintenance burden: Requires regular emptying, cleaning, and drying of mop pads to prevent mildew.

Separate Vacuum and Mop Devices: Precision and Power

Using independent devices—such as a standalone robot vacuum and a robotic mop or manual steam mop—allows for specialized performance. Each machine is optimized for its primary function, resulting in higher efficacy.

A dedicated robot vacuum typically offers stronger suction (up to 5000 Pa), larger dustbins, and advanced debris detection. Meanwhile, autonomous mopping robots like the Braava Jet M6 or manual options such as the Bissell SpinWave deliver consistent scrubbing action, adjustable pressure, and larger water reservoirs.

This separation enables targeted cleaning strategies. For example, schedule the vacuum to run every evening and deploy the mop weekly for deep cleaning. It also allows customization: use different mop pads for kitchens versus bathrooms, or apply cleaning solutions only where needed.

Step-by-Step Guide to Optimizing Tile Floor Cleaning

To get the best results regardless of your chosen method, follow this proven routine:

  1. Clear the floor: Remove small objects, cords, and clutter to allow unobstructed robot movement.
  2. Vacuum first: Run the vacuum cycle before mopping to eliminate loose debris.
  3. Pre-treat stains: Spot-clean sticky or greasy marks with a mild tile cleaner.
  4. Select appropriate mode: On hybrid bots, enable “mop after vacuum” or schedule separately.
  5. Check water levels: Ensure the tank is filled to the line—overfilling causes leaks.
  6. Use quality pads: Replace worn microfiber pads monthly; wash reusable ones after each use.
  7. Dry thoroughly: Allow airflow or use a dry cloth to wipe excess moisture, especially in grout.
  8. Maintain the device: Clean brushes, sensors, and tanks weekly to sustain peak performance.
Tip: Avoid using vinegar-based solutions in robot water tanks—they can degrade internal seals over time.

When to Choose Each Option

The decision between an all-in-one robot and separate devices hinges on lifestyle, floor size, and cleaning expectations.

Choose a hybrid robot if:

  • You live alone or in a small household with minimal mess.
  • Your priority is automation and minimal effort.
  • You have mostly smooth tile with few grout issues.
  • You want a single charging dock and unified app interface.

Opt for separate devices if:

  • You have pets, kids, or high-traffic zones.
  • Your tiles are textured, matte-finish, or prone to grime buildup.
  • You value deep cleaning over full automation.
  • You already own a reliable robot vacuum and want to add mopping.

FAQ

Can robot mops damage tile floors?

No, most robot mops use soft microfiber pads and controlled water output, making them safe for glazed ceramic and porcelain tiles. However, excessive moisture left standing can seep into unsealed grout and cause long-term deterioration.

Do I need to refill the water tank mid-cycle?

It depends on the model and room size. Basic robots cover 500–800 sq ft per fill. Larger homes may require intermediate refills unless you segment cleaning zones. High-end models with auto-refill docks eliminate this issue.

Are disposable mop pads better than reusable ones?

Disposable pads offer convenience and hygiene, ideal for allergy sufferers. Reusable pads are eco-friendly and cost-effective but must be washed promptly to avoid bacterial growth. Both perform similarly when clean and properly attached.
